CentOS 7下PostgreSQL 12的离线安装包教程

需积分: 0 5 下载量 68 浏览量 更新于2024-11-01 收藏 14.35MB RAR 举报
资源摘要信息:"Linux centos7 postgresql12 离线安装包" Linux操作系统基于开源的Unix操作系统,具有稳定、高效、安全等特点,广泛应用于服务器领域。CentOS(Community ENTerprise Operating System)作为其中一个流行的社区企业操作系统版本,它是由Red Hat Enterprise Linux(RHEL)源代码重新编译而成的免费操作系统,因此,它与RHEL在源代码级几乎完全兼容。CentOS 7是CentOS的第七个主要版本,该版本于2014年7月7日正式发布,支持长达10年的生命周期,为用户提供长期的稳定性和可靠性。 PostgreSQL是一款开源的对象关系型数据库系统,它拥有超过30年的开发历史,是一个多用户、高性能的数据库系统。PostgreSQL支持标准SQL,具有复杂查询、外键、触发器、视图和事务完整性等特性。PostgreSQL 12作为该数据库的第12个版本,它在性能、可用性和功能方面都有所提升,比如增强了分区表、并行查询、JSONB等新特性。 在许多生产环境中,由于网络的限制或者其他特殊需求,需要进行离线安装。所谓离线安装包,就是不需要通过网络下载安装包,而是在有网络的环境中下载好所有必须的安装文件,然后再将这些文件转移到没有网络的服务器上进行安装。这种安装方式能够确保在任何网络环境下都能进行安装,并且因为所有的文件都是事先下载好的,所以安装过程相对快速。 对于Linux centos7 postgresql12 离线安装包而言,它通常包括以下几个关键步骤: 1. 准备离线安装包:首先需要从有网络的环境中下载PostgreSQL 12及其依赖的安装包。通常需要下载如下几个部分: - PostgreSQL 12的源码包或预编译二进制包。 - CentOS 7系统安装介质(例如ISO文件)。 - 依赖的开发包、库文件、系统工具等。 2. 环境准备:将下载好的安装包复制到目标服务器(CentOS 7系统)上,通常通过外接存储设备或通过局域网文件共享的方式进行。 3. 安装PostgreSQL: - 通过解压源码包并进行编译安装。 - 或者使用预编译的二进制包,通过rpm包管理器进行安装。 - 需要注意的是,由于是在离线环境下,通常需要事先解决好所有依赖关系,否则安装可能失败。 4. 配置和测试: - 安装完成后需要对PostgreSQL进行初始化和配置,以符合实际需求。 - 进行简单的测试以确保数据库服务正常启动,能够接受连接和进行基本操作。 值得注意的是,在离线环境下安装PostgreSQL之前,建议创建一个统一的软件包管理仓库目录,将所有相关的rpm安装包放置其中,便于使用rpm命令进行安装和管理。此外,如果服务器需要访问互联网,则在安装完成后,还需要配置相关的yum源或者使用yum命令从本地仓库安装必要的更新和安全补丁。 由于本资源标题和描述中未提供具体的文件列表,无法给出详细的文件名。通常的文件名可能会包括postgresql-12.x.x.tar.gz、postgresql-contrib-12.x.x.tar.gz(如果需要额外的扩展包)、centos-7-x86_64-bin-DVD1.iso、postgresql-libs、postgresql-server等相关依赖包。用户可以根据具体的需要自行组织和管理这些文件。 在Linux操作系统上使用PostgreSQL数据库,无论是在线还是离线安装,都需要有一定的系统管理知识和经验。这样,才能在面对各种配置和问题时,能够迅速找到问题所在并予以解决。